Dehumidification Services v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 10 gallons) | Yes | No | DIY cleanup is usually enough for small spills. |
| Visible water damage (more than 10 gallons) | No | Yes | Visible water damage needs professional attention to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Mold growth (small area) | Yes | No | Small areas of mold growth can be safely removed with DIY cleaning products. |
| Mold growth (large area) | No | Yes | Large areas of mold growth need professional attention to prevent health risks and ensure thorough removal. |
| Hidden moisture damage (e.g., behind walls) | No | Yes | Hidden moisture damage needs professional detection and remediation to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Emergency situation (e.g., burst pipe) | No | Yes | Emergency situations need immediate attention from a professional to prevent further damage and health risks. |

Dehumidification Services Cost in Lindsay, OK
The cost of Dehumidification Services in Lindsay, OK can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a free on-site assessment to find out the scope of the work and provide a customized estimate. Here’s a rough breakdown of what you can expect: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Equipment Setup and Activation | $500 – $2,000 | Equipment costs, labor costs |
| Drying and Monitoring | $1,000 – $5,000 | Equipment costs, labor costs, duration of drying process |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$500 – $2,000 | Equipment costs, labor costs, scope of work |
| Dehumidification Equipment Rental | $100 – $500 | Duration of rental, equipment costs |
Keep in mind that these estimates are rough and may vary depending on the specifics of your situation.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your unique needs and circumstances.
